Taxonomic Classification

Rank Tuza de Botta Field Hawkweed
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(planta)
Phylum Chordata (cordados)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(mamíferos)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Asterales (Daisies & Sunflowers)
Family Geomyidae Asteraceae (Daisy Family)
Genus Thomomys Pilosella
Species Thomomys bottae Pilosella caespitosa
